The City of Los Angeles General Services agency is seeking bids for the procurement of blend virgin carbon media under solicitation number 231839. This opportunity is categorized under NAICS code 325180 and will be performed in Los Angeles, California. Interested vendors must submit their responses by the deadline of September 9, 2026, at 6:00 PM. Detailed information and the bidding process are available through the City of Los Angeles Vendor Self Service Website, and inquiries can be directed to Katherine Quinn.

Purchase of Combined Heat Plant (CHP) Materials for Yokota Air Base, Japan
Solicitation # FA520926Q0071
Solicitation FA520926Q0071 is a request for quotation for a single pre-priced Blanket Purchase Agreement (BPA) to supply ammonia water and standard gases for the Combined Heat Plant (CHP) at Yokota Air Base, Japan. The scope of work requires the contractor to provide all necessary personnel, equipment, and transportation to deliver 19% ammonia water, with an estimated annual quantity of 36,000 gallons, and various CEMS standard gases. Additionally, the contractor is responsible for the disposal of excess ammonia water concentration. The BPA has a master dollar limit of JPY 451,324,500 (approximately 3 million USD) with a performance period running from September 28, 2026, through September 27, 2031. The government will award the contract based on best value, evaluating offerors on product information and realistic lead times. Deliveries are FOB Destination to Building 541 at Yokota Air Base, and all operations must comply with Government of Japan laws and industrial practices. Contractors must provide specific vehicle insurance for bodily injury and property damage and ensure personnel wear required safety gear, including hard hats and high-visibility vests. Offers are due by September 17, 2026, at 2:00 PM JST, and must include a completed SF 1449, a detailed price list in whole yen, and product specifications for each line item. Payment and invoicing will be processed electronically via Wide Area WorkFlow (WAWF).

SODIUM BICARBONATE
Solicitation # W911S226U4361
Solicitation W911S226U4361 is a Request for Quotation issued by the Department of Defense, specifically the W6QM Micc-Ft Drum, for the procurement of 37,000 pounds of technical grade sodium bicarbonate. This acquisition is a total small business set-aside under NAICS code 325180. The product must be new equipment and conform to the United States Pharmacopeia-National Formulary monograph number 75870 and Commercial Item Description A-A-374E. The government will award the contract to the responsible offeror whose proposal is most advantageous based on price and technical evaluations. This is a brand name or equal solicitation, meaning alternative products must meet all salient physical, functional, and performance characteristics and be supported by descriptive literature. Key delivery and packaging requirements include shipping on an F.O.B. destination basis, with a preferred delivery window of 30 days. The material must be packaged in 50 lb bags and labeled in accordance with 49 CFR parts 100 to 185. Each lot must be accompanied by a Safety Data Sheet, a Certificate of Analysis containing the lot number and inspection date, and performance test data. All quotes must be submitted exclusively through the PIEE Solicitation module and must include a completed Attachment 1 regarding the country of origin to avoid being rejected as nonresponsive. Payment will be processed via Wide Area Workflow.
